Package.DeletePart(Uri) Método
Definición
Importante
Parte de la información hace referencia a la versión preliminar del producto, que puede haberse modificado sustancialmente antes de lanzar la versión definitiva. Microsoft no otorga ninguna garantía, explícita o implícita, con respecto a la información proporcionada aquí.
Elimina un elemento con un URI especificado desde el paquete.
public:
void DeletePart(Uri ^ partUri);
public void DeletePart (Uri partUri);
member this.DeletePart : Uri -> unit
Public Sub DeletePart (partUri As Uri)
Parámetros
- partUri
- Uri
URI del elemento que se va a eliminar.
Excepciones
partUri
es null
.
partUri
no es un URI de PackagePart válido.
El paquete no está abierto (se ha llamado a Dispose(Boolean) o Close()).
El paquete es de sólo lectura.
Comentarios
partUri
debe ser un URI relativo que consta de una ruta de acceso absoluta que comienza con un carácter de barra diagonal ("/"). La ruta de acceso absoluta es relativa a la raíz del paquete y se forma según la especificación de sintaxis genérica del identificador uniforme de recursos (URI) rfC 3986 . "/page1.xaml" y "/images/picture4.jpg" son ejemplos de URI de parte válidos.
No se produce ninguna excepción si una parte con el especificado partUri
no está en el paquete. (Puede usar el PartExists método para determinar si una parte con un especificado partUri
está en el paquete).
Para obtener más información, consulte la especificación De convenciones de empaquetado abierto (OPC) disponible para su descarga en https://www.ecma-international.org/publications-and-standards/standards/ecma-376/.
Notas a los desarrolladores de herederos
DeletePart(Uri) llama internamente al método de DeletePartCore(Uri) la clase derivada para eliminar realmente el elemento en función del formato físico implementado en la clase derivada.